#b2db2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b2db2e is composed of 69.8% red, 85.9%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 79%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 74.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.6% and a lightness of 52%. #b2db2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#65b700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#b2db2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070901 is the darkest color, while #fcfef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b2db2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858683 is the less saturated color, while #c1f712 is the most saturated one.
